We replaced the compressor in 2019 and it has gone out again. Been full timing almost 8 yrs but getting ready buy house in the next year. Been in current site for 1 1/2 years and not going anywhere till we buy a house. In the 3582RL the fridge sets 20 inches off the floor at angle to the kitchen. Will a residential fridge work here? thoughts?

Not a comprehensive list but a few thoughts to get you started:

Decide how much work you want to do - buy a smaller fridge to fit into the existing space or remove the lower cabinet and put a taller model. You might also consider what you will do with the trailer after you move into the new place.

Determine the dimensions of your current cabinet and depending on modifications you’re planning, determine the max size cabinet you could have.

Keep in mind the depth of standard, floor standing fridges are 30”-33” deep. You may have to go cabinet depth which can cost more. If you keep the cabinet as-is, you may need to go to a dorm size 7-12 cu ft fridge - maybe someone makes a small rv model but I’m guessing it would be more expensive than a big box store.

Run power line and outlet. If you’re going to keep traveling, you’ll need an inverter. Size it according to your power needs. We ordered our unit with a resi fridge and it came with a 2000 watt inverter. (We can run a 1600 watt coffee maker if needed). Picture shows the basic connection with battery and transfer switch.
